Quicksilver

I should know the answer ot this one but I'll ask anyway and risk embarassment. If a minion takes 1 point of damage in the first strike resolution, prevents with superior Skin of Rock and takes another point in the second strike resolution, will the SoR apply to that damage too?

James Coupe

In article <36534F77...@lmco.com>, Quicksilver <michae...@lmco.com> writes >If a minion takes 1 point of damage in the first strike resolution, >prevents with superior Skin of Rock and takes another point in the >second strike resolution, will the SoR apply to that damage too? No. After a strike resolution, excess damage prevention is forgotten. -- James Coupe (Prince of Mercia, England) Vampire: Elder Kindred Network http://madnessnetwork.hexagon.net

LSJ

James Coupe wrote: > > In article <36534F77...@lmco.com>, Quicksilver > <michae...@lmco.com> writes > >If a minion takes 1 point of damage in the first strike resolution, > >prevents with superior Skin of Rock and takes another point in the > >second strike resolution, will the SoR apply to that damage too? > > No. After a strike resolution, excess damage prevention is forgotten. Right. Damage prevention is only good for the current damage, not for future damage, unless card text says otherwise. -- L. Scott Johnson (vte...@wizards.com) VTES Net.Rep for Wizards of the Coast.
